| 'Kaliyuga' Wooden Half Hull |
 |
| A magnificent wooden half hull of Lake Huron's ghost ship 'Kaliyuga'. Built in 1887 at the St. Clair shipyards, the Kaliyuga was amoung the last of the wooden-hulled steamers. The ship disappeared in mysterious circumstances on Lake Huron in 1905, but the exact location has never been found. Dimensions 128 cm/50½ inches (length) |
